Bright loft hotel in the building of a former factory in London
The history of the New Road Hotel in London is just as interesting as its appearance and interiors. The Malik brothers, owners of the hotel, spent a lot of time here in childhood, all because their father worked at this textile factory. In 2000, the factory closed, and ten years later, the Malik family decided to turn the old industrial building into a hotel.
Now there are 80 rooms in a loft style. To soften the brutality of brick walls and metal, designers used bright colors in furniture and accessories. This, however, did not spoil the impression at all, but on the contrary, helped to combine history and modernity. It turned out very well!
